On 6 February 2016 at 14:06, Ioan Eugen Stan <stan.ieu...@gmail.com> wrote: > Package: wnpp > Severity: wishlist > Owner: Ioan Eugen Stan <e...@ieugen.ro> > > * Package name : btrfsmaintenance > Version : 0.1.2 > Upstream Author : Dave <d...@jikos.cz> > * URL : https://github.com/kdave/btrfsmaintenance > * License : GPL2 > Programming Lang: shell > Description : Btrfs maintenance toolbox > > This is a set of scripts supplementing the btrfs filesystem and aims to > automate a few maintenance tasks. This means the scrub, balance, trim or > defragmentation. > Each of the tasks can be turned on/off and configured independently. The > default config values were selected to fit the default installation profile > of > openSUSE 13.2 where the root filesystem is formatted to btrfs. Support for > other distros is possible and patches are welcome. > Overall tuning of the default values should give a good balance between > effects > of the tasks and low impact of other work on the system.
